DFID: Women’s Integrated Sexual Health Programme for Africa & Asia

Funding Call to support Local Women’s Civil-Society Organization in Uganda

Deadline: 12 July 2017

The UK’s Department for International Development (DFID), as a signatory to the global Family Planning (FP) 2020 agreement, is currently seeking applications for its Women’s Integrated Sexual Health (WISH) programme across Africa and Asia with the commitment to doubling its spending on FP by providing services to an additional 24 million girls and women worldwide by 2020.

As the UK’s principle lead in working to end extreme poverty, DFID is significantly scaling-up its support to FP by funding this ambitious, flagship programme to deliver Sexual and Reproductive Health Rights (SRHR) services in a range of countries across Africa and Asia.
